Cinnamon, Chinese Cassia, Ground
Chinese cassia cinnamon has the second highest oil content of the four cinnamons we carry, ranking at 3-4%. Cassia is what we here in the States commonly know as cinnamon. However, in reality, “true” cinnamon is the bark of an actual cinnamon tree, whereas what we know as cinnamon is the bark of a cassia tree.

This cinnamon is sweet and rich with just a touch of spiciness; perfect for all your baking needs. Try this cinnamon in pies, pastries and other sweets. Sprinkle on toast, pancakes, waffles or in coffee. Pairs well with pumpkin and other squashes and is a necessary ingredient in many savory dishes.

This cassia originates from southern China. |
